IX. The Hermit
![](https://cdn.shopify.com/s/files/1/0221/0898/files/PrismaAllCards_9_hermit_1024x1024.jpg?v=1722469385)
The Hermit stands on a bridge overlooking a stream, no company save the wild will-o’-the-wisps that dance along the banks. The dense canopy of trees deadens all sound but the languid trickling of the river. The moon, ruler of the subconscious, rises full behind him. With a lucidity born of silence, he looks within.
~
upright meaning:
searching within • solitude • self exploration
Relationships with others are essential, but before we can communicate with others, we must be able to communicate with ourselves. When your thoughts are consistently muddled or diluted, take some time to uncloud your vision by gently removing yourself from society. Search within yourself for answers, and you may be surprised by what you find. Don’t worry about the sudden silence; it is merely expectant, waiting for you to speak.
~
reversed meaning:
withdrawn • lonely • need for connection
Inverted, the Hermit hangs precariously on the bridge, as below him, the trees have knitted a lush, comfortable floor to catch his fall. When you receive his inversion in a reading, it’s time to shake things up. Leave the comfort of your daily trappings and reach out. You may be reaching the end of a long-deserved rest, or you may crave rest still yet out of reach. Put yourself out there and be open to the new connections that can form, there is no need to dwell in solitude for eternity.
